tax treatment of bonus shares

This query is : Resolved 

01 July 2011 i am having 100 original shares on that i got 33.33% bonus shares.suppose after 3 year if i sale 30 shares then will it be considered out of original or bonus shares.what will be teatment on sale of fractional bonus shares.please help & explain cost of acquisation and tax treatment on the above cases.

02 July 2011 FIFO system will get applied, 1st the original shares will exit thereafter bonus shares

original shares are at cost price, bonus shares are priced zero

02 July 2011 If you are holding the original shares for more than 1 years the LTCG is exempted and similarly for Bonus share if you hold for more than 1 year then LTCG shall be exempted.

If you holding it physically then you must keep a document that your holding period is more than 1 year and if your are transferring it to your demat account now then also you must keep a document of your holding the share for more than 1 year other wise you will be in trouble.

03 July 2011 if Period of holding is more than 1 year, any gain on transfer of bonus share will be LTCG.

If shares are listed and STT is deducted, then LTCG will be exempt in the hands of transferor otherwise it will be taxed at 10% / 20% as the case may be.

Cost of acquisition in case of bonus shares acquired after 1/4/81 will be ZERO.
